## Service accounts for font vendoring

When you vendor third-party fonts into the Glyphbarn repo, the sync script talks to our internal Typecask mirror, not the public source. You'll need the shared font-sync service account for that — don't use your personal login, it won't have mirror access. The key the sync script expects is pasted right here below.

API key for kahop-fawip: qvz23-AHYlCVCi2JKvw2xa3Qz34iE

Subject: DR drill Thursday — QueueCrest autoscaler

Heads up before you review the failover PR. Thursday's drill kills the primary QueueCrest controller and checks that the standby picks up queue-depth metrics within 90 seconds. Your review should confirm the standby reads the same scaling thresholds. During the drill, the standby's recovery console will prompt for a passphrase before accepting manual overrides. Use the one below.

strongbox words: druath-quenael

// Encoding sniffing for user-uploaded text files in Saltgrass.
// We check BOM first, then a capped statistical pass (8 KB max)
// to avoid unbounded reads on hostile uploads. Ambiguous files
// fall back to this constant rather than guessing, which closed
// the smuggling vector flagged in the last audit. Fixed as of the
// build noted below.

trace token, bawif-tajof: htk14_21e308fc7b4137